2001 Movie Drama

Vera and Erich Dorfmeister benefited from National Socialism . Times may have changed , but their spirit has stayed the same. Daughter Isolde in particular suffered from this , which is why her marriage to jazz musician Paul Richter broke up . Now their daughter Anna is returning Accompanied by her Jewish boyfriend Sidney after a year abroad .

Martha and Helene Weiß - one a devout nun in a Swabian convent, the other a convinced atheist and mother. Two unequal sisters who almost only argue with each other. Martha's faith in particular is always a red rag for the younger and wilder Helene. But then Helene is involved in a car accident with her daughter and husband. However, when she wakes up in hospital and learns that her husband and child are dead, she feels no grief. She suffers from retrograde amnesia. In other words, she can still remember Pippi Longstocking, for example, but not her own family. Now it is Martha, of all people, who brings her to the convent and gives her support. But can she really trust this stranger?

Sisters Maria and Anna live together. Maria is a most proficient executive secretary, encouraging Anna to finish her studies and start a career. Anna broods, threatens to quit university, takes pills, and keeps a diary. When Maria's relationship with Maurice, the son of her boss, starts to lead to love, Anna takes a selfish and drastic step that plummets Maria into solitude. No longer able to connect with Maurice, Maria does establish a relationship with Miriam, a typist at her office who becomes a surrogate younger sister. But Maria is intrusive as well as helpful. Can this or any relationship work out for this talented woman whose past seems to choke her soul?

In 1933 in Berlin. Anna is only nine years old when her life changes from the ground up. To escape the Nazis, her father Arthur Kemper, a well-known Jewish journalist, has to flee to Zurich. His family, Anna, her twelve-year-old brother Max and her mother Dorothea, follow him shortly thereafter. Anna has to leave everything behind, including her beloved pink rabbit, and to face a new life full of challenges and privations abroad.
